CePtRh is a ternary intermetallic compound combining cerium, platinum, and rhodium, belonging to the family of rare-earth platinum-group metal alloys. This material is primarily of research interest, investigated for its potential in high-temperature structural applications and as a constituent in advanced catalytic or functional materials that leverage the combined properties of cerium's electronic characteristics with the thermal stability and corrosion resistance of platinum-group metals.
